SNORA70E
Summary
SNORA70E is a small nucleolar RNA[1].
Key Facts
- SNORA70E's instance of is recorded as small nucleolar RNA[2].
- SNORA70E's instance of is recorded as gene[3].
- SNORA70E is a type of small nucleolar RNA[4].
- SNORA70E's genomic start is recorded as 83041464[5].
- SNORA70E's genomic start is recorded as 82752506[6].
- SNORA70E's genomic end is recorded as 83041598[7].
- SNORA70E's genomic end is recorded as 82752640[8].
- SNORA70E's found in taxon is recorded as Homo sapiens[9].
- SNORA70E's chromosome is recorded as human chromosome 11[10].
- SNORA70E's strand orientation is recorded as reverse strand[11].
- SNORA70E's exact match is recorded as http://identifiers.org/ncbigene/100379250[12].
- SNORA70E's cytogenetic location is recorded as 11q14.1[13].
